This friendly, busy spot on Hyères' pleasure port provides a wonderful backdrop of gleaming waves and gently rocking yachts for a relaxed meal on the terrace. While there's naturally plenty of seafood on the menu (grilled dorade, mullet and bass, or plump mussels), there are also pastas, burgers and steaks to keep everyone happy. It’s open year-round.
